What is http h.eshare.app? At its core, http h.eshare.app is a web-based portal for screen mirroring and file transfer, typically associated with Eshare—a popular software solution pre-installed on many smart TVs, projectors, and commercial displays (such as Philips, Sony, or Hisense commercial TVs). Unlike traditional methods that require HDMI cables or Bluetooth pairing, this service leverages your local Wi-Fi network to establish a connection. When you type http h.eshare.app into a web browser, you are accessing a local server hosted by an Eshare receiver device (like a TV or dongle) on your network. This allows you to send media, documents, or your entire screen wirelessly. Key Capabilities: You are not alone
Screen Mirroring: Display your Android, iOS, or computer screen in real-time. Media Casting: Stream videos, music, and photos without lag. Document Sharing: Present PowerPoint, PDF, Word, and Excel files directly from your phone. Whiteboard Tool: Annotate on the shared screen during meetings.
How to Use http h.eshare.app: A Step-by-Step Guide Getting started is surprisingly simple. You do not need to install a heavy application on your computer, though a small driver may be required for full screen mirroring on Windows and Mac. Step 1: Ensure All Devices Are on the Same Network This is the golden rule. Your smartphone/laptop and the receiving device (TV/Projector) must be connected to the same Wi-Fi router. If you are in a conference room, connect to the office Wi-Fi. If at home, ensure your TV is connected to your home network. Step 2: Launch Eshare on Your Receiver On your smart TV or projector, navigate to the input source and select the Eshare app (sometimes labeled “Screen Mirroring,” “Wireless Display,” or “Eshare Pro”).
